ZrMn₄N₄ is an intermetallic nitride compound combining zirconium and manganese, belonging to the family of transition metal nitrides. This material is primarily of research and experimental interest rather than established industrial production, with potential applications in advanced structural and functional materials where high hardness, thermal stability, and unique electronic properties are desired. The nitride family shows promise for hard coatings, catalysis, and energy storage applications, making ZrMn₄N₄ a candidate material for engineers exploring next-generation alternatives to conventional alloys in extreme-environment or specialized chemical contexts.
